Leonurine Hydrochloride£¬IC-032669

Biological Activity  

Leonurine hydrochloride is an alkaloid isolated from *Leonurus artemisia*, exhibiting potent anti-oxidative and anti-inflammatory properties.  

In Vitro Studies  

- Lipid Metabolism & Cholesterol Regulation:  

  - Leonurine (0, 5, 10, 20, 40, 80 ¦ÌM) reduces lipid accumulation and decreases cellular cholesterol content, including total cholesterol (TC), free cholesterol (FC), and cholesterol ester (CE).  

  - Enhances apoA-I- and HDL-mediated cholesterol efflux in human THP-1 macrophages after 24-hour treatment.  

  - Upregulates ABCA1 and ABCG1 expression at mRNA and protein levels in a PPAR¦Ã-dependent manner[1].  

- Hepatoprotective & Anti-Steatotic Effects:  

  - Leonurine hydrochloride (LH) protects HepG2 and HL-7702 cells from palmitic acid (PA)-induced lipotoxicity.  

  - At concentrations of 125, 250, 500 ¦ÌM, LH reduces lipid accumulation via activation of the AMPK/SREBP1 pathway[2].  

Anti-Inflammatory & Cartilage Protection:  Leonurine (5, 10, 20 ¦ÌM) suppresses IL-1¦Âinduced expression of iNOS, COX-2, PGE2, NO, TNF-¦Á, and IL-6 in human chondrocytes.  

In Vivo Studies  

- Lipid Metabolism & Atheroprotection:  

  - Leonurine (10 mg/kg/d, p.o.) increases serum levels of PPAR¦Ã, LXR¦Á, ABCA1, and ABCG1 while reducing TG and TC in mice[1].  

- Hepatic Steatosis Improvement:  

  - Leonurine hydrochloride (50, 100, 200 mg/kg) activates the AMPK/SREBP1 pathway, reduces hepatic lipid peroxidation, and enhances antioxidant capacity in mice[2].  

- Osteoarthritis (OA) Protection:  

  - Leonurine (20 mg/kg, oral) mitigates OA progression in a DMM-induced mouse model[3].  

Physicochemical Properties  

- Molecular Weight: 347.79  

- Formula: C₁₄H₂₂ClNO₅  

- CAS No.: 24735-18-0  

- Appearance: White to off-white solid  

Structural Classification  

- Class: Alkaloids ¡ú Other Alkaloids ¡ú Phenols ¡ú Monophenols  

- Natural Source: Derived from *Leonurus artemisia* (Lamiaceae family).  

Storage & Handling  

- Storage:  

  - 4¡ãC, sealed, protected from moisture.  

  - For long-term storage: -80¡ãC (6 months) or -20¡ãC (1 month) in a sealed container.  

- Solubility:  

  - DMSO: ¡Ý 31 mg/mL (89.13 mM; *hygroscopic DMSO may affect solubility*).  

  - Water: 5 mg/mL (14.38 mM; requires sonication).  

*"¡Ý" indicates solubility but saturation is unknown.*
